The Norselbukta is a small ice harbor on the Princess Martha coast of the East Antarctic Queen Maud Land . It lies on the front of the Quartar Ice Shelf .
Participants in the Norwegian-British-Swedish Antarctic Expedition (1949–1952) named him after the expedition ship MV Norsel . During this research trip, the ice harbor was used to land material for the construction of the Maudheim station, which was built 1.5 km further south .
